Claims
- 1. A dispersant compound, comprising an acrylic backbone having a pigment-interactive substituent and a stabilizing substituent, wherein the pigment-interactive substituent has at least one primary amine group, and the stabilizing substituent comprises an alkoxy-terminated polyalkylene oxide structure --D(CHR.sub.1 CH.sub.2 O--).sub.n R.sub.2,
- wherein D is a divalent radical that is --O-- or --NR.sub.3, wherein R.sub.3 is hydrogen or alkyl of one to twelve carbon atoms;
- R.sub.1 is hydrogen or a mixture of hydrogen and alkyl of one to eight carbon atoms;
- R.sub.2 is an alkyl of one to thirty carbon atoms; and
- n is an integer from one to one thousand.
- 2. A method of dispersing a pigment, comprising the steps of:
- (a) adding the pigment to a mixture of the dispersant of claim 1, water, and a cosolvent, and mixing to form a premix, and
- (b) grinding the premix to produce a dispersion in which the maximum particle size is less than six microns.
- 3. The dispersant of claim 1, wherein the molecular weight of the acrylic backbone is from 2000 to 50,000.
- 4. The dispersant of claim 1, wherein the pigment interactive substituent and the stabilizing substituent are linked to the acrylic backbone through urethane or urea linkages.
- 5. The dispersant of claim 1, wherein the pigment interactive substituent and the stabilizing substituent are linked to the acrylic backbone through .beta.-hydroxy ester linkages or .beta.-hydroxy amine linkages.
- 6. The dispersant of claim 1, wherein the pigment interactive substituent has one primary amine group.
- 7. The dispersant of claim 1, wherein the pigment interactive substituent comprises --OCH.sub.2 CH.sub.2 NH.sub.2.
- 8. The dispersant of claim 1, wherein the pigment interactive substituent has two primary amine groups.
- 9. The dispersant of claim 1, wherein the pigment interactive substituent comprises --N(CH.sub.2 CH.sub.2 NH.sub.2).sub.2.
- 10. The dispersant of claim 1, wherein the D is either --O-- or --NH--.
- 11. The dispersant of claim 1, wherein the R.sub.1 is hydrogen and the R.sub.2 is methyl.
- 12. The dispersant of claim 1, wherein the n is from 20 to 200.
- 13. The dispersant of claim 1, wherein the n is from 30 to 70.
- 14. The method of claim 2, wherein the pigment is an inorganic pigment.
- 15. The method of claim 2, wherein the pigment is an organic pigment.
